Vaccines & immunization: Canadian Innovation

Vaccines save lives. The history of disease, epidemics, and public health clearly demonstrates this. And yet, there has always been a very vocal opposition...

Immunization is not a bad word

If you want to start a heated debate amongst a group of new moms all you have to do is say immunization. It’s a...

